一氣呵成的需求文檔,要清楚3點(diǎn)撰寫(xiě)思路和這些小tips

10 評(píng)論 24944 瀏覽 406 收藏 6 分鐘

今天不討論格式(因公司而宜),只討論思路和需要注意的地方。思路和注意的地方清楚了,才能一氣呵成,寫(xiě)出清晰易懂、簡(jiǎn)介的需求文檔,俗稱(chēng)PRD。

撰寫(xiě)思路

1、明確需求文檔的目的

給領(lǐng)導(dǎo)看,留檔(工作記錄),供開(kāi)發(fā)在開(kāi)發(fā)時(shí)參考(這才是重點(diǎn))

2、文檔至少包括哪些內(nèi)容

時(shí)間、版本、編輯人 + 需求列表(目錄)+ 每個(gè)需求說(shuō)明

3、文檔每部分如何撰寫(xiě)(這部分我說(shuō)詳細(xì)一點(diǎn))

(1)描述界面長(zhǎng)什么樣

界面從上到下包含什么元素,(一些隱藏的也要描述,比如下拉菜單)哪些元素需要弱化,哪些元素需要突出,有/無(wú)數(shù)據(jù)時(shí)怎么樣;

(2)用戶(hù)在這個(gè)界面怎么進(jìn)行操作

用戶(hù)在這個(gè)界面是單純?yōu)g覽,還是編輯,操作的主流程,還有分支流程(比如登陸注冊(cè)頁(yè)面還有忘記密碼,第三方登陸等分支流程);

(3)描述可交互的地方如何交互

手指觸控時(shí)/點(diǎn)擊后控件的樣式變化,對(duì)其他控件的影響,彈窗顯示還是toast提示等,彈窗在頁(yè)面的哪個(gè)位置(頂部、中間、底部),會(huì)不會(huì)2s后自動(dòng)消失,還有包括網(wǎng)絡(luò)異常時(shí)的交互;

(4)相關(guān)邏輯關(guān)系講述清楚

比如列表怎么排序,用戶(hù)的操作對(duì)頁(yè)面布局如何影響,數(shù)據(jù)的+1/-1,可以多次操作嗎,不同狀態(tài)下各是什么樣的操作,頁(yè)面跳轉(zhuǎn)邏輯等;

(5)頁(yè)面相關(guān)業(yè)務(wù)規(guī)則描述

這個(gè)主要考慮一個(gè)操作對(duì)其他操作、控件、頁(yè)面、數(shù)據(jù)等的影響。比如刪除數(shù)據(jù)不止對(duì)當(dāng)前頁(yè)面,對(duì)其他所有頁(yè)面的影響都要描述出來(lái)。

撰寫(xiě)注意點(diǎn)

1、篩選和排序不一樣:篩選是列表部分符合顯示,排序是列表全部顯示;

2、默認(rèn)狀態(tài)是什么:默認(rèn)(任何操作之前)狀態(tài)是什么樣子;

3、多個(gè)狀態(tài):要考慮清楚總共有多少狀態(tài),狀態(tài)是如何切換的;

4、數(shù)據(jù)的顯示要考慮:無(wú)數(shù)據(jù)、部分?jǐn)?shù)據(jù)、數(shù)據(jù)很多、數(shù)據(jù)異常等情況時(shí)的顯示樣式;

5、要考慮頁(yè)面在不同網(wǎng)速的狀態(tài):網(wǎng)速流暢、網(wǎng)速緩慢、無(wú)網(wǎng)絡(luò),4G、3G、2G、WiFi;

6、注意對(duì)用戶(hù)的輸入做限定;

7、不要期望用戶(hù)一步步按你的流程走,多考慮其他情況;

8、要注意不同情況下給用戶(hù)不同的提示和引導(dǎo)(提示語(yǔ)、提示方式的設(shè)計(jì)說(shuō)明)

9、不同的用戶(hù)的權(quán)限(可進(jìn)行的操作,可看到的內(nèi)容)有何不同;

10、如何對(duì)不同的東西進(jìn)行區(qū)分(按鈕可點(diǎn)擊與不可點(diǎn)擊狀態(tài),不同級(jí)別用戶(hù)徽章,之類(lèi)的);

11、一些操作要注意有沒(méi)有前提條件;

12、注意多設(shè)備的兼容性與差異;

13、注意多系統(tǒng)的兼容性與差異;

14、注意賬號(hào)在不同設(shè)備之間的情況,是否互踢,在這臺(tái)機(jī)器登陸能否在另外一臺(tái)機(jī)器看到之前的一些數(shù)據(jù)(數(shù)據(jù)是否在服務(wù)端);

15、功能涉及多個(gè)端時(shí)(公司業(yè)務(wù)較多,wap,web,微信,app等)要表述清楚;

16、在寫(xiě)流程的時(shí)候,要注意一條線寫(xiě)到底,不要漏,每個(gè)節(jié)點(diǎn)有什么要注意的(比如聊天界面,圖片的話支不支持查看大圖,可以保存多久,消息是否可以撤回刪除等,要注意有沒(méi)有禁言機(jī)制等);

17、關(guān)于網(wǎng)絡(luò)異常時(shí)的連接(兩個(gè)端,用戶(hù)端和另外一個(gè)端)情況,比如斷線多少秒之內(nèi)重連可以繼續(xù)連接成功,超過(guò)10s則連接失敗,等等。心跳包啊,這些概念,我自己都不太懂,哈哈;

18、再說(shuō)一點(diǎn)很重要的,切換思維,忘掉自己是一名產(chǎn)品經(jīng)理/助理的身份,不要說(shuō)看起來(lái)就這么簡(jiǎn)單呀,還需要怎么說(shuō)明嗎。其實(shí)不然,在開(kāi)發(fā)看來(lái)可能蹦出許多讓你意外的誤解。所以,多多去理解開(kāi)發(fā)的思維,不斷記錄總結(jié)從而糾正,用清晰質(zhì)樸、近乎‘白癡’的語(yǔ)言去描述,那么, 你就成功了。

暫時(shí)想到這么多。謝謝你的觀看。歡迎交流。

 

本文由 @liny林?原創(chuàng)發(fā)布于人人都是產(chǎn)品經(jīng)理。未經(jīng)許可,禁止轉(zhuǎn)載。

更多精彩內(nèi)容,請(qǐng)關(guān)注人人都是產(chǎn)品經(jīng)理微信公眾號(hào)或下載App
評(píng)論
評(píng)論請(qǐng)登錄
  1. 寫(xiě)的很全面 ??

    來(lái)自陜西 回復(fù)
  2. 好東西。我的套路也跟這差不多,寫(xiě)起來(lái)一點(diǎn)不慢

    來(lái)自山東 回復(fù)
    1. ??

      來(lái)自廣東 回復(fù)
  3. 這么詳細(xì),太花時(shí)間了
    真要這么寫(xiě)完,就沒(méi)測(cè)試人員的測(cè)試用例什么事情了

    來(lái)自廣東 回復(fù)
    1. 測(cè)試測(cè)不出問(wèn)題不是最理想狀態(tài)嗎。規(guī)則是死的,人是活的,看情況咯 ?

      來(lái)自廣東 回復(fù)
  4. 干貨 or 測(cè)試用例?

    來(lái)自江蘇 回復(fù)
    1. 只是想到的說(shuō)出來(lái)而已 ??

      來(lái)自廣東 回復(fù)
  5. 干貨。。。

    來(lái)自北京 回復(fù)
  6. 干活

    來(lái)自北京 回復(fù)
    1. ??

      來(lái)自廣東 回復(fù)